Hati Bandha

Hati Bandha is a village located in Doboka subdivision of Nagaon district in Assam, India. It is situated 58km away from district headquarter Doboka. Doboka is the sub-district headquarter of Hati Bandha village. As per 2009 stats, Aksekpathar is the gram panchayat of Hati Bandha village.

About Hati Bandha

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Hati Bandha is 285282. The village spans a total geographical area of 315.22 hectares. Howraghat is nearest town to Hati Bandha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 7km away.

Population of Hati Bandha

According to the 2011 Census, Hati Bandha has a total population of about 2,358, with approximately 1,201 males and 1,157 females. The sex ratio is around 963 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 430 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 72 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 61.96%, with male literacy at about 64.03% and female literacy near 59.81%. There are around 395 households in the village. Connectivity of Hati Bandha

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Hati Bandha. As per the 2011 stats, Hati Bandha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
